Local Laws Overview
In Wangdue Phodrang, Bhutan, the financial sector is regulated by the Royal Monetary Authority of Bhutan. The key aspects of local laws that are relevant to Banking & Finance include regulations on banking operations, consumer protection laws, anti-money laundering regulations, and more. It is important to comply with these laws to avoid legal issues.
Frequently Asked Questions
1. What are the regulations for opening a bank account in Wangdue Phodrang, Bhutan?
In Wangdue Phodrang, Bhutan, individuals and businesses must fulfill certain requirements such as providing identification documents and proof of address to open a bank account. Different banks may have specific requirements, so it's best to contact the bank directly for detailed information.
2. How can I protect my personal information when conducting online banking transactions?
To protect your personal information when conducting online banking transactions, make sure to use secure and reputable websites, avoid sharing sensitive information over email or phone, and regularly monitor your accounts for any suspicious activity.
3. What should I do if I suspect financial fraud or misconduct by a financial institution?
If you suspect financial fraud or misconduct by a financial institution in Wangdue Phodrang, Bhutan, you should report the issue to the Royal Monetary Authority of Bhutan or seek legal advice from a lawyer specializing in Banking & Finance law.
4. What are the penalties for non-compliance with banking regulations in Wangdue Phodrang, Bhutan?
Non-compliance with banking regulations in Wangdue Phodrang, Bhutan can result in fines, penalties, and legal action. It is important to understand and comply with all relevant regulations to avoid facing consequences.
5. Are there any government schemes or programs that provide financial assistance to individuals or businesses in Wangdue Phodrang, Bhutan?
Yes, the government of Bhutan may have schemes or programs that provide financial assistance to individuals or businesses. It's recommended to inquire with relevant government agencies or financial institutions for more information on available assistance.
6. What are the main types of financial securities available in Wangdue Phodrang, Bhutan?
Financial securities available in Wangdue Phodrang, Bhutan may include stocks, bonds, mutual funds, and other investment products. It's advisable to consult with a financial advisor or lawyer to understand the options and risks involved.
7. How can I file a complaint against a financial institution in Wangdue Phodrang, Bhutan?
If you need to file a complaint against a financial institution in Wangdue Phodrang, Bhutan, you can contact the Royal Monetary Authority of Bhutan or seek legal assistance from a lawyer specializing in Banking & Finance law.
8. What are the main regulations governing lending practices in Wangdue Phodrang, Bhutan?
Lending practices in Wangdue Phodrang, Bhutan are regulated by the Royal Monetary Authority of Bhutan and may include requirements such as transparency in loan terms, fair interest rates, and responsible lending practices. It's important to understand these regulations when taking out a loan.
9. What are the key considerations for businesses seeking financing in Wangdue Phodrang, Bhutan?
Businesses seeking financing in Wangdue Phodrang, Bhutan should consider factors such as the type of financing required, the terms and conditions of the loan, interest rates, repayment schedules, and potential risks. Consulting with a lawyer specializing in Banking & Finance can help navigate these considerations.
10. How can I ensure compliance with anti-money laundering regulations in Wangdue Phodrang, Bhutan?
To ensure compliance with anti-money laundering regulations in Wangdue Phodrang, Bhutan, individuals and businesses should implement robust anti-money laundering policies, conduct due diligence on customers, monitor transactions for suspicious activity, and report any suspicious transactions to the relevant authorities.
